National Family Day: Celebrating the Bonds That Hold Us Together

istockphoto 2161512550 612x612 1

Every year, National Family Day reminds us to pause and appreciate the people who stand by our side through life’s ups and downs—our families. Whether connected by blood, marriage, or chosen bonds, family plays an essential role in shaping who we are, offering us love, guidance, and support.

The Purpose of National Family Day

National Family Day was created to encourage families to set aside time for one another, especially in today’s fast-paced world where busy schedules, work, and technology can easily pull us apart. The holiday emphasizes the importance of strengthening family connections and cherishing the moments we have together.

Why Family Matters

Family provides a foundation of love, trust, and belonging. It’s where traditions are passed down, values are taught, and lifelong memories are made. Research consistently shows that strong family relationships lead to better emotional well-being, greater resilience, and healthier communities.

Ways to Celebrate National Family Day

There’s no single way to celebrate—what matters most is spending time together. Here are a few simple and meaningful ideas:

Share a family meal: Cook at home or enjoy dinner out, but focus on being present with one another.

Reconnect with tradition: Share old family stories, flip through photo albums, or revisit cultural traditions.

Do something fun together: Play games, go for a walk, have a movie night, or plan a family outing.

Reach out to extended family: Call or video chat with relatives you don’t see often to let them know you care.

Give back together: Volunteering as a family strengthens bonds while making a positive impact on the community.

A Day That Lasts Beyond the Calendar

While National Family Day serves as a special reminder, the values it highlights should extend beyond one day. Making time for family—whether daily, weekly, or even through small gestures—helps keep relationships strong and enduring.

In the end, family is not just about who we live with, but about the love, loyalty, and support that connect us. National Family Day is a chance to honor that connection and remind ourselves that no matter how busy life gets, family always deserves a place at the center.
